Ultraviolet-C Germicidal Irradiation (UVGI) Systems

Air purification systems that use Ultraviolet-C Germicidal Irradiation (UVGI) emit low doses of UV light to kill or neutralize microorganisms such as viruses, bacteria, and molds. These systems come in different types, including mobile units, air sanitizers, ceiling-mounted fixtures, and more. The UVGI system can help minimize filtration requirements as it will kill most microorganisms before they reach the air filter.

Activated Carbon Filters

Activated Charcoal Filters are frequently used in professional air purification systems. These filters consist of activated carbon that chemically adsorbs pollutants from the air, trapping them within the filter's porous surface. They are highly effective in removing volatile organic compounds (VOCs), odors, and smoke from the air.

Hospitals and Healthcare Facilities

Healthcare facilities, being critical environments of recuperation, demand high air quality levels to prevent the spread of infectious diseases. Professional air purification systems help achieve and maintain optimal indoor air quality (IAQ) by removing airborne contaminants like allergens, bacteria, viruses, and VOCs that not only trigger respiratory infections but also aggravate allergies.

In addition to standard filtration units such as HEPA filters with a MERV rating between 17-20 for maximum efficiency, hospitals can benefit from photocatalytic oxidation technology that utilizes ultraviolet light to react with titanium dioxide catalysts on the surface of the filter to destroy pollutants.

It is also essential that these large healthcare facilities consider adopting non-invasive ventilation strategies like ventilation grilles mounted at ceiling height to circulate filtered fresh air in a unidirectional pattern and maintaining relative humidity levels between 40-60%.

Room Size and Air Flow

When selecting a professional air purification system, it's important to consider the dimensions of your space and its airflow. Choosing an air purifier that is too small for your room or lacks proper circulation can result in inadequate purification. Room size determines the amount of power needed for the filtration system to effectively clean the air in your environment. Additionally, it's important to consider the circulation of air within the room to ensure that all areas are being purified adequately.

A room's size is critical when choosing a professional air purification system as it ultimately determines its effectiveness. Factors such as ceiling height, windows, and walls will affect how well an air purifier can filter out contaminants from your environment. Proper room measurements should be taken into account before purchasing any system.

It's equally vital to understand the airflow within a space. This refers to how air circulates through vents or windows and affects how effectively contaminants are filtered. The placement of an air purifier must also be considered when looking at airflow since some units work best when placed in certain areas around the room.

One expert source, Consumer Reports, suggests that a suitable air purifier should filter most particles within 15-20 minutes of operation based on the cubic feet per minute measurement (CFM) standard set by the Association of Home Appliance Manufacturers (AHAM).

(Source: Consumer Reports)

FAQs about Professional Air Purification

What is Professional Air Purification?

Professional Air Purification refers to the advanced air purification systems that are designed for commercial and industrial spaces. These systems are capable of eliminating harmful pollutants and bacteria from the air, ensuring clean and healthy indoor air quality.

How does Professional Air Purification work?

Professional Air Purification systems work by using advanced air filters and electrostatic precipitators to remove harmful particles from the air. Some systems also utilize UV-C light technology to destroy bacteria and viruses present in the air.

What are the benefits of Professional Air Purification?

Professional Air Purification systems offer a range of benefits, including improved indoor air quality, reduced risk of allergies and respiratory diseases, increased employee productivity, and lower energy costs.

What kind of spaces can benefit from Professional Air Purification?

Professional Air Purification systems are suitable for a range of spaces, including offices, hospitals, schools, manufacturing facilities, and other commercial and industrial settings.

How often do Professional Air Purification systems need to be serviced?

The frequency of servicing for Professional Air Purification systems depends on various factors, such as the size of the system, the level of usage, and the type of environment in which it operates. It is recommended to service the system at least once a year.

What are the different types of Professional Air Purification systems available?

There are various types of Professional Air Purification systems available, including HEPA filtration systems, electrostatic precipitators, UV-C air sterilizers, and activated carbon filters. The type of system that is best suited for a particular space depends on various factors, and a professional consultation is recommended.
